Subject: Checkout load test results — Birchloft

Ran 40k synthetic sessions against the Quarrel checkout flow overnight. p99 held under 900ms; no auth bypass or rate-limit gaps observed. One redirect anomaly logged, already triaged by Ostwick infra. Full report attached for your review. The trace token for the test run is below.

session token of kahag-bawip = htk6_729d08

## Kickoff Notes — ChipGate Reader

Quick recap for the Harborfell Marathon setup: the trackside timing-chip readers need firmware flashed before Thursday's dry run, and the mat at the 10k split has been flaky, so test it twice. Spare antennas are in the blue crate. Don't reorder cabling without checking first — it's mapped to the scoring van. All hardware questions go to the lead listed below.

approver of yahig-kagup = Ralok Sorael

MINUTES — Management Meeting, Orvane Labs

Attendees: all department heads. Topic: FY headcount.

Engineering: +6, weighted to the Branmoor platform team. Support: flat. Sales: +3, pending Q2 bookings. Marketing: backfill only. Freeze on contractor conversions until March. Dena Voss to circulate role specs by Friday. Budget assumes 4% attrition; revisit if higher. Hiring approvals route through Talin Moreau, no exceptions. One sensitive planning item follows below.

management briefing: Quenvanox Foods is in early talks to buy Silysax Group for about $309.9 million. The Ulaius launch date is July 24, and nothing goes to the press before then. Legal wants the Uladorix Group term sheet countersigned before August 4.